¡Activa las notificaciones laborales por email!

Senior Firmware Engineer

TechTeamz

Valencia

Presencial

EUR 30.000 - 50.000

Jornada completa

Hace 9 días

Descripción de la vacante

A technology consulting company is seeking passionate Firmware Engineers specializing in secure embedded systems for remote or hybrid work in Spain. The role involves developing low-level drivers, bootloader updates, and integrating secure hardware. The ideal candidate will have extensive experience in embedded C/C++ development and working with various RTOS platforms, along with familiarity in machine learning frameworks and automotive standards.

Formación

  • 3+ years in embedded C / C++ development.
  • Familiarity with ML frameworks: TensorFlow Lite, ONNX, TVM.
  • Experience with QNX, RTOS, or Linux-based platforms.

Responsabilidades

  • Develop low-level drivers and integration mechanisms.
  • Work on bootloader and firmware updates for microcontrollers.
  • Interface with embedded operating systems.

Conocimientos

C / C++
Embedded Systems
RTOS Development
Encryption Libraries
Automotive Safety Standards

Herramientas

FreeRTOS
Zephyr
QNX

Descripción del empleo

Firmware Engineers – Secure Embedded Systems (Spain)

Work Location :

Remote (Spain) | Hybrid optional

Employment Type :

Full-time Contractor via TechTeamz

Project Area :

Secure embedded platforms, wireless and automotive systems. TechTeamz is seeking passionate firmware engineers to join multiple product development efforts across embedded systems. Whether you're a low-level driver expert or a protocol stack specialist, we want to hear from you.

Responsibilities :

  • Low-level driver development (SPI, I2C, USB, BLE, etc.)
  • Bootloader and firmware update mechanisms for microcontrollers
  • Integration with secure hardware elements (TrustZone, TPM, etc.)
  • Interface with embedded OSs like FreeRTOS, Zephyr, or proprietary RTOS

Ideal Skills (Pick & Mix) :

  • C / C++ for microcontrollers (ARM Cortex-M, RISC-V)
  • Secure boot, encryption libraries, and firmware update logic
  • RTOS development (e.g., Zephyr, ThreadX, FreeRTOS)
  • Familiarity with automotive or industrial safety standards is beneficial

Contribute to toolchains, data preprocessing, and model integration workflows.

Requirements :

  • 3+ years in embedded C / C++ development
  • Familiarity with one or more ML frameworks : TensorFlow Lite, ONNX, TVM, etc.
  • Hands-on experience with QNX, RTOS, or Linux-based embedded platforms
  • Bonus : knowledge of automotive safety standards (ISO 26262), or AI runtime stacks

If you are interested, send over your CV.

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.